Job Description

Join our dynamic team at the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s as a Federal Administrative Specialist in Charlotte, NC. This critical role supports our mission to serve America's heroes through efficient operations and exceptional service. You'll be part of a dedicated workforce making tangible impacts in the lives of veterans and their families while enjoying competitive benefits and career growth opportunities.

As a key member of our administrative team, you'll handle sensitive documentation, coordinate interdepartmental communications, and ensure compliance with federal regulations. This position offers a unique opportunity to develop advanced administrative skills while contributing to meaningful public service.

Responsibilities

  • Manage veteran benefit documentation and case files with 100% accuracy
  • Coordinate cross-functional communications between VA departments and external partners
  • Implement federal records management protocols and FOIA compliance procedures
  • Prepare official correspondence, reports, and briefings for senior leadership
  • Oversee administrative workflows including scheduling, procurement, and facilities coordination
  • Support budget tracking and financial reporting for assigned programs
  • Maintain strict adherence to HIPAA, VA regulations, and security protocols

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Public Administration, Business, or related field (or equivalent experience)
  • Minimum 3 years of federal administrative experience required
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ite and VA-specific systems (e.g., VISTA, VBA)
  • Active Secret security clearance or ability to obtain within 90 days
  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ills
  • Demonstrated experience with federal procurement procedures
  • Ability to manage competing pri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• Certification in Federal Records Management preferred
